Is the Hotchkiss 1926 restricted in Canada?
The RCMP Firearms Reference Table records the Hotchkiss 1926 (full automatic, chambered in 6.5x54 Mannlicher-Schoenauer, made in France) as Prohibited in Canada, under FRN 106055. Classification attaches to the specific firearm rather than the model name, so variants with a different barrel length, overall length or action can carry a different class. Confirm the record matches the firearm in front of you, and verify with the RCMP Canadian Firearms Program before any transfer.
What licence do I need to buy a Hotchkiss 1926?
Prohibited firearms cannot be acquired by ordinary licence holders. Transfers are limited to holders of the matching grandfathering, and the newer prohibition orders came with a buyback rather than a transfer path. Confirm the position with the RCMP Canadian Firearms Program before going any further.
What is FRN 106055?
FRN 106055 is the Firearm Reference Number the RCMP assigns to this Hotchkiss 1926 record in the Firearms Reference Table. Quoting the FRN is the unambiguous way to identify a firearm in a transfer, a registration or an import, because model names are reused across variants that are not classified alike.
